Analysis
Georgia recorded 0.0003 kt per square kilometre for manure management — emissions (co2eq) from n2o, per square kilometre in 2023.
That represents a change of down 3.4% on the previous year and down 22.9% over ten years.
Over the whole period, manure management — emissions (co2eq) from n2o, per square kilometre in Georgia peaked at 0.0012 kt per square kilometre in 1992 and was at its lowest, 0.0003 kt per square kilometre, in 2009.
Georgia ranks 117th of 170 countries on this measure, in the middle of the range.
The long-run direction has been consistently falling across the 32 years of available data.

How this figure is calculated
Manure Management — Emissions (CO2eq) from N2O (AR5) divided by Land area (sq. km),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Manure Management — Emissions (CO2eq) from N2O (AR5) ÷ Land area (sq. km)
